Research Abstract |
Since an article against our model in Euglena was published in the early stage of this praject, I changed the organion to be studied from Tetrahymena to Euglena. Lonergan (1986) concluded in that article that calmodulin is not essentialy involved in an integral part of the circdian dock in Euglova. The conclusion was based on the results that he could not cause phase-shift in the photosynthesis rhythm by pulsing with a calmodulin antagouist, W7, quite in cotrast that th could phase-shift the cell division rhythm by the same pulSe. Thus, I decided to reexamine whether the W7 pulse causes phase-shift in the circadian rhythm in photosynthesis and/or in cell dinision. I could demonstrate that both rhthm were phase-shifted with the W7 pulse. It is concluded that Lonergan's experiments only saw the so-colled transient. When the transient suksided, clear rhythms were obgerued and the phase-shift could be induced. I also studied to develop an automatic device to monitor cell division rhythms. The detil is described in the report(style #3). The development of the A-B conversion part and of the inputsysten part remains in the future. As a by-produt of this research, I found a new Circadian rhythm. That is, the change in light-induced cell shape displayed a circacdian rhythm.
